Transaction 789704fcca986ae8496ee421348fce47ec9ab42efcb322af58ed549e8d12591c
1 Input
2 Outputs
- 789704fcca986ae8496ee421348fce47ec9ab42efcb322af58ed549e8d12591c:0
- 789704fcca986ae8496ee421348fce47ec9ab42efcb322af58ed549e8d12591c:1
value 726760
address 1EeuS7Vhyvvaat5ncK4cVc8faHT3vESzxy
value 174849
address 1AFpjzWNNtmMamjbbSSNLiVdktzrYMspCQ